    Years ago we had trouble with blue jays pecking our peaches and apricots. I thought about buying a owl but they didnt have moving heads back then!...LOL... But, i remembered that we had peach orchards across the street from us when I was growing up and they used metallic reflective tape to deter the birds. I bought that instead and that worked. It is like a streamer and blows in the wind and reflects the sun. Birds dont like them.

    @andrea-bero Рік тому +1

    The redbud would benefit from having part shade. They grow naturally at the edge of woodlands and they're water loving. It might scorch in the middle isle and they're hard to move once rooted in. Plan to plant stuff around it that will shade its roots and give it lots of drip.
